B.Com (H) is an undergraduate degree designed to inculcate business acumen in students. The course is similar to B.Com (H). The difference lies in the fact that you can specialize certain subject in B.Com (H), but the B.Com (P) course gives you an overview of all those subjects taught in the honours course. B.Com (Professional Accounting) programme has been designed to create accounting and finance professionals as in any other fields like Engineering, Medical, Law and Agriculture etc. Professionals in the career can also get into teaching jobs in universities and colleges after their completion of post graduation.

Well, what you have to understand is that a B.Tech is an engineering degree (in one of many fields so I can't make a direct comparison) and a B. Des is not. It's focused on other things including but not limited to user experience, HCI, ergonomics, etc. The course isn't similar to those on mechanical design. Students pursuing both degrees share a common year of coursework but beyond that, the only common courses that they have are humanities courses and certain open electives.
